My forties crisis?

It was an afternoon like any other. I was scrolling on social media to pass the time when I stumbled with a random post.

It read: “Forties in the new thirties”. The content wasn’t that impressive. On the other hand the title left me thinking and searching a bit deeper. So I am 44, officially an adult with responsibilities but no kids.

It actually left me with more questions:

What have I accomplished?

Why do I feel like my parents did get more done at my age?

Well, there might not be straight answers. We all have felt in one point or another that life has just past us by. And, at the end of the day, what have we to show for? We might even end up writing a list of things that make us proud during our years of existence. And it is true what they say: we are given a set of playing card in our life and it’s how we play them. How we move forward. Without bitterness.

But there is a light at the end of the tunnel. A sense of hope for the future. Mainly because I love learning. Learning from books and also others people lives.

We are social creatures and sharing with some people at a filming gig this week brought this home even further. Many of them have travelled, changed careers, even reinvented themselves. Some started sharing parent tips and how smartphones have made things more difficult.

Others went on to share stories about how people can get together with others from different sides of the community. All this through a party with food and laughter.

We all have a story to tell and there are always lesson to be learned.
